About L. Bourg
L. Bourg is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Atmospheric Science, Oceanography, Global and Planetary Change and Astronomy and Astrophysics, having authored 27 papers that have together received 534 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Calibration and Measurement Techniques (17 papers), Infrared Target Detection Methodologies (9 papers), Atmospheric Ozone and Climate (7 papers), Marine and coastal ecosystems (5 papers), Atmospheric and Environmental Gas Dynamics (4 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(3 papers), Remote-Sensing Image Classification (3 papers) and Remote Sensing in Agriculture (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Global and Planetary Change (277 citations), Atmospheric Science (211 citations), Media Technology (75 citations), Ecology (202 citations) and Ecological Modeling (30 citations). L. Bourg has collaborated with scholars based in France, Netherlands and Italy. Frequent co-authors include S. Delwart, Olivier Arinò, Franck Ranera, P. Bicheron, Steven Delwart, Frédéric Achard, Jean-Louis Weber, Christelle Vancutsem, Antonio Di Gregorio and Laurent Durieux. Their work appears in journals such as Remote Sensing,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, International Journal of Remote Sensing, Metrologia and Remote Sensing of Environment.
